Time-Zone Handling in PyjamaHR: How to Schedule Interviews Accurately for Global Teams and Candidates

Updated this week

Executive Summary

PyjamaHR’s interview scheduling tools are designed for global teams, enabling recruiters and candidates across different time zones to coordinate seamlessly. However, accurate time-zone handling is critical to avoid confusion, missed interviews, and scheduling outside working hours. This guide explains how time zones work in PyjamaHR, common pitfalls, and best practices to ensure every interview is booked at the right local time for everyone involved.


Detailed Overview

What Is Time-Zone Handling in PyjamaHR?

Time-zone handling in PyjamaHR refers to how the platform manages, displays, and syncs interview times for users and candidates in different locations. When scheduling interviews—especially when candidates can choose their own slots—PyjamaHR must ensure that:

  • Interviewers’ availability is shown in their local time

  • Candidates see and book slots in their own local time

  • Calendar invites and email confirmations reflect the correct time zone for each participant

  • Integrations (Google/Outlook/Zoom) respect all time-zone settings

Why Is This Important?

  • Prevents interviews from being scheduled outside working hours

  • Avoids confusion and missed meetings due to time-zone mismatches

  • Supports remote and international hiring

  • Ensures professionalism and a smooth candidate experience

How Does It Work with Other PyjamaHR Features?

  • Calendar Integrations: Syncs with Google and Outlook calendars, pulling in your availability and respecting your set time zone.

  • Candidate Self-Scheduling: Lets candidates pick from available slots, automatically converting times to their local zone.

  • Email & Calendar Invites: Sends confirmations and reminders with time-zone details.

  • Team Settings: Each user can set their own working hours and default time zone.


Step-by-Step Guide: Scheduling Interviews Across Time Zones

Prerequisites

  • Ensure your profile time zone is set correctly in PyjamaHR.

  • If using calendar integrations, confirm your Google/Outlook calendar time zone matches your PyjamaHR profile.

  • Set your working hours in PyjamaHR to prevent bookings outside your preferred times.

1. Set Your Time Zone and Working Hours

  1. Go to Settings > Profile.

  2. Under Time Zone, select your local time zone (e.g., “America/New_York” for EST, “Europe/Bucharest” for GMT+2).
    - Screenshot: Profile settings page with Time Zone dropdown highlighted

  3. Set your Working Hours (e.g., 8:30 AM–6:00 PM).
    - Screenshot: Working Hours configuration panel

2. Connect Your Calendar (Google/Outlook)

  1. Go to Settings > Integrations.

  2. Click Connect next to Google or Outlook.

  3. Authorize PyjamaHR to access your calendar.

  4. Confirm your calendar’s time zone matches your PyjamaHR profile.
    - Screenshot: Calendar integration page, showing connected status and time zone

3. Schedule an Interview (Manual or Self-Scheduling)

A. Manual Scheduling

  1. On the candidate profile, click Schedule Interview.

  2. Select the interviewer(s), date, and time.

  3. Confirm the time zone shown matches your intended zone.
    - Field: “Time Zone” dropdown or label on scheduling modal

  4. Send the invite.

B. Candidate Self-Scheduling

  1. Click Send Scheduling Link.

  2. Select available days and time slots (these should respect your working hours and time zone).

  3. Send the link to the candidate.

  4. Candidate receives a booking page showing times in their local time zone.
    - Screenshot: Candidate booking page with time zone displayed

  5. When the candidate books, both parties receive a confirmation in their respective time zones.

4. Review and Confirm

  • Check the calendar invite and email confirmation for correct time and time zone.

  • If using Zoom integration, ensure the meeting link and time are correct.


Advanced Usage & Best Practices

Power User Tips

  • Always double-check your time zone after daylight saving changes.

  • For distributed teams: Each team member should verify their own time zone and working hours.

  • When scheduling across continents: Communicate explicitly about time zones in candidate emails (e.g., “All times are shown in your local time zone”).

  • Use the “Preview as Candidate” feature to see exactly what the candidate will see.

Optimization Strategies

  • Set buffer times between interviews to account for time-zone confusion.

  • Limit candidate self-scheduling to specific days/times to avoid accidental bookings outside your hours.

  • Regularly audit your calendar integration to ensure events are syncing correctly.

Integration Do’s and Don’ts

  • Do: Sync your calendar before sending scheduling links.

  • Don’t: Assume the default time zone is correct—always check.

  • Do: Use the “Time Zone” dropdown when scheduling manually.

  • Don’t: Rely on browser/device time zone settings alone.


Troubleshooting & Common Issues

1. Interview Scheduled in the Wrong Time Zone

Symptoms:
- Interview appears at the wrong time on your calendar or in confirmation emails.
- Candidate books a slot at 10:00 AM, but it shows as 5:00 AM for you.

Solutions:
- Double-check your profile’s time zone and working hours.
- Ensure your calendar integration is active and set to the correct time zone.
- If using Outlook, note that some users have reported issues with availability not syncing correctly—contact support if this persists.

2. Confirmation Emails Show Incorrect Time Zone

Symptoms:
- Calendar invite is correct, but email confirmation shows “Asia/Kolkata” or another unexpected zone.

Solutions:
- This may be a known bug—report it to support with screenshots.
- As a workaround, confirm the time in your calendar, not just the email.

3. Candidate Can Book Outside Your Working Hours

Symptoms:
- Candidates are able to book interviews at 6:30 AM even though your working hours start at 8:30 AM.

Solutions:
- Revisit your working hours settings.
- If the issue persists, contact support—this may be a system bug.

4. Time Zone Defaults to India/Asia

Symptoms:
- Scheduling defaults to “Asia/Kolkata” or “India Time” regardless of your settings.

Solutions:
- Check your profile and organization default time zone.
- If the problem continues, escalate to support with detailed examples.

5. Calendar Availability Not Syncing (Especially with Outlook)

Symptoms:
- Candidates can book slots when you are already busy in Outlook.
- Your availability in PyjamaHR does not match your Outlook calendar.

Solutions:
- Reconnect your Outlook calendar.
- If the issue persists, contact support—this is a known area of improvement.


Comprehensive FAQ

1. Why are interviews showing up in the wrong time zone?
Check your profile and calendar integration time zone settings. If correct, report the issue with screenshots.

2. How do I set my time zone in PyjamaHR?
Go to Settings > Profile > Time Zone.

3. Can I set different time zones for different team members?
Yes, each user can set their own time zone in their profile.

4. How does candidate self-scheduling handle time zones?
Candidates see available slots in their local time zone, based on their device/browser.

5. Why can candidates book outside my working hours?
Ensure your working hours are set correctly. If the issue persists, it may be a bug—contact support.

6. My calendar invite is correct, but the email confirmation is wrong. What should I do?
Rely on the calendar invite for the correct time. Report the email issue to support.

7. Why does the system default to India time?
This may be due to a system default or a bug. Check your settings and contact support if needed.

8. How do I prevent double-booking if I use Outlook?
Ensure your Outlook calendar is properly integrated. If issues persist, contact support.

9. Can I change the time zone after scheduling an interview?
You must reschedule the interview with the correct time zone.

10. What should I do if a candidate reports the wrong time in their invite?
Ask for a screenshot and report the issue to support for investigation.

11. How do I check what the candidate will see?
Use the “Preview as Candidate” feature before sending the invite.

12. Does PyjamaHR handle daylight saving time changes?
Yes, but always double-check after DST transitions.
